Required Skills: •Support end-to-end investment lifecycle processing, including trade capture, reconciliation, and settlement. •Maintain and resolve cash and position reconciliation exceptions daily. •Provide fund accounting support for monthly and quarterly financial close processes. •Partner with offshore operational support teams to help ensure adherence to process controls and SLAs. •Monitor and maintain position reconciliations, ensuring accuracy and timeliness across portfolios. •Provide support to the Fund Accounting and Controllership teams during monthly and quarterly close, helping ensure the accuracy and integrity of financial reporting. •Contribute to process improvement initiatives across the broader Investment Operations group. •Partner with KCS to provide SMA and client/reporting support, responding to client and internal reporting needs across SMAs and funds. Qualifications: •Bachelor's degree required; concentration in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or related field preferred. •Exposure to investment lifecycle concepts is a plus, e.g. cash management, corporate actions, loan processing, or credit activity processing (drawdowns, paydowns, rollovers). •Interest in developing expertise in institutional/alternative portfolio management and investment or insurance accounting solutions. •Operational familiarity with Geneva, Wall Street Office, or OMS/EMS platforms is a plus, not required. •Strong analytical, quantitative, and problem-solving skills. •Highly organized with the ability to prioritize, multi-task,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ment. •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to collaborate effectively across teams. •Self-starter with a proactive and results-driven approach. •Proficiency in Excel required; experience with VBA, Visio, or data visualization tools is a plus. •Demonstrated initiative, curiosity, and adaptability in managing evolving business needs.
